Korean Governor signs $35B AI deal, Alphabet chairman joins board

Last updated: February 27, 2025 8:24 am
Published February 27, 2025
Share
Korean Governor signs $35B AI deal, Alphabet chairman joins board
SHARE

In an unprecedented transfer, Governor Kim Yung-Rok of South Korea’s Jeollanam-do Province travelled to the USA to signal a proper $35 billion settlement with Fir Hills Inc. (FH) a part of Inventory Farm Street, Inc. (SFR) for the development of the world’s largest AI knowledge heart at a ceremony in California.

This signing, of the Memorandum of Settlement (MOA) represents big progress on the earlier memorandum of understanding (MOU) signed by SFR solely a short while in the past and , establishes the idea of a landmark public-private partnership in Korea and for the world between SFR’s subsidiary Fir Hills Inc., the Jeollanam-do Provincial Authorities, the Municipality and the landowner. The settlement binds all events to maneuver ahead with the mission’s implementation.

Governor Kim Yung-Rok’s journey to the USA for the signing ceremony marks an uncommon degree of gubernatorial involvement encouraging worldwide companies to take a position and set up themselves in his province, highlighting the importance to South Korea’s technological development.

Partnership with Stanford College

Concurrent with the info heart settlement, SFR introduced a partnership with college and researchers at Stanford College, together with the college’s analysis heart in Korea. This partnership, led by Stanford Professor Michael Lepech whose work in Korea has fashioned the inspiration of analysis into the way forward for sensible cities will concentrate on analysis on the intersection of vitality, expertise, and regulatory innovation. Prof. Lepech is college director of the Stanford Heart for Sustainable Improvement and World Competitiveness and the Stanford Expertise Ventures Program, researching superior computing applied sciences, sustainability challenges and entrepreneurial ventures. Signatories to the settlement are Stanford College college, Governor Kim Yung-Rok on behalf of the province, KENTECH and SFR.

SFR has additionally partnered with KENTECH College, a brand new establishment in Naju, South Korea, devoted to innovation, vitality analysis and expertise. Established in 2021, KENTECH goals to grow to be a number one international analysis establishment for future vitality options, planning to enrol 1,000 college students and 100 college by 2025.

Advisory board, ‘Mind belief’

Additional strengthening its strategic place, SFR publicizes John Hennessy, former Stanford College president and present Alphabet Inc. chairman, and Neelie Kroes, former Vice President of the European Fee and EU Commissioner, amongst others might be becoming a member of its advisory mind belief . Their experience in expertise, schooling, and regulatory affairs will information SFR’s initiatives.

Hennessy, a pioneer in pc structure, has been on the forefront of Silicon Valley innovation for many years and performed a key function in Google’s growth. Kroes, recognized for her “Digital Agenda for Europe,” has been instrumental in shaping EU digital coverage and has in depth expertise in competitors legislation and market regulation.

Dr. Amin Badr-El-Din, Co-founder of SFR, mentioned, “ The signing of this settlement is not only concerning the AI knowledge centre Supercluster hub however about management. The Governor, and all of the stakeholders he has assembled, focus to work with us to make the area some of the welcoming on the planet, has enabled our joint dedication to be probably the most globally aggressive.”

Brian Koo, Co-founder of SFR, added, “We have introduced collectively an unimaginable workforce of advisors and companions. With minds like John Hennessy and Neelie Kroes on board and others to be introduced along with our collaborations with Stanford and KENTECH, we’re set to make breakthroughs in knowledge heart expertise and vitality options.”

Governor Kim Yung-Rok of Jeollanam-do Province acknowledged, “This mission is not only about financial development; it is about positioning Jeollanam-do as a worldwide chief in innovation and making a brighter future for our residents.”

The mission represents a complete funding of $35 billion. The power could have a capability of 3GW and is anticipated to create 10,000 new jobs in Jeollanam-do Province, South Korea. Building is ready to start in winter 2025.
